How teeth whitening works

A reliable way to have whiter teeth

Teeth whitening is a professional procedure that uses whitening gels to safely lighten tooth enamel and remove pigmentation caused by food, drinks, or smoking. Before the treatment itself, it is important that the teeth are clean and healthy, so it is recommended to undergo dental hygiene.

In our office we offer home teeth whitening , which allows the patient to use individually prepared trays with gel at home according to the instructions of a specialist. This method is convenient, safe and allows you to achieve uniform whitening of the teeth. During home whitening, temporary tooth sensitivity may occur, which usually subsides after the entire whitening treatment is completed. In our clinic, we work with White Dental Beauty home teeth whitening gels.

The procedure also includes checking the condition of your teeth and gums and advice on how to care for your teeth after whitening so that the effect lasts as long as possible.

Teeth whitening is suitable for patients who:

have teeth with stains or discoloration caused by food, drink, or smoking
they want whiter teeth and better aesthetics of their smile

How is teeth whitening done?

Home teeth whitening step by step

  1. Consultation, dental hygiene and teeth impression
    The doctor or dental hygienist will first assess the condition of your teeth and gums to assess whether whitening is appropriate. The preparation includes professional dental hygiene, which will remove tartar and surface pigmentation for an even result. An accurate teeth impression will then be taken, from which individual whitening trays will be made within a few days.
  2. Applying the whitening gel
    You apply a prescribed amount of whitening gel with a safe concentration of the active ingredient to individual trays at home. The trays are worn according to instructions – usually for a few hours a day or overnight.
  3. Whitening time
    The entire home whitening process takes approximately 10-14 days, depending on the desired shade and individual tooth sensitivity.
  4. Checking the result and maintenance care
    After the whitening procedure, you will be checked by a doctor who will evaluate the result and recommend how to maintain the bleached shade – for example, with a short supplemental treatment once every few months.
